It comes from paṟaiyan, a word that means “drummer” in Tamil (one of the many Indian languages spoken across the country).The Paraiyans were members of a group considered very low in the Indian caste system.They served as ceremonial drummers and later as laborers. Social rejection occurs when an individual is deliberately excluded from a social relationship or social interaction.The topic includes interpersonal rejection (or peer rejection), romantic rejection and familial estrangement.A person can be rejected by individuals or an entire group of people.
